[PHP] PHP在CLI环境下的错误日志
2023-02-18 15:41:54 时间
1.
display_errors = Off;//控制php是否输出错误;在生产环境中输出会泄露敏感信息;建议记录错误而不是将它们发送到STDOUT
off :不显示任何错误;stderr :向STDERR显示错误(仅影响CGI/CLI) ;On/stdout :向STDOUT显示错误(就是直接在屏幕打印错误)
2.
log_errors = On ;//将错误记录到服务器指定的日志;STDERR ; 或者error_log指令指定的位置
3.
error_log = /var/log/php_errors.log ;//错误日志指定位置
比如php代码:
直接在屏幕打印出错误,如果不开启display_errors,就不会显示
error_log指定的错误日志中也会显示
4.
error_log($message,$message_type,$destination,$extra_headers)函数,
message_type 默认是0,是发送到默认的系统日志,error_log 配置中指定的地方;如果是3就发送到第三个参数指定的文件中
error_log("我是一个错误!");
在错误日志中会有记录
相关文章
- CMU15445 (Fall 2019) 之 Project#3 - Query Execution 详解
- CMU15445 (Fall 2019) 之 Project#2 - Hash Table 详解
- CMU15445 (Fall 2019) 之 Project#1 - Buffer Pool 详解
- CMU15445 之 Project#0 - C++ Primer 详解
- C++ 之处理模板化基类的成员名称
- C++ 之多态总结
- 如何在 pyqt 中捕获并处理 Alt+F4 快捷键
- 如何在 pyqt 中自定义工具提示 ToolTip
- CSAPP 之 ShellLab 详解
- CSAPP 之 CacheLab 详解
- CSAPP 之 AttackLab 详解
- CSAPP 之 BombLab 详解
- 如何在 pyqt 中解决启用 DPI 缩放后 QIcon 模糊的问题
- CSAPP 之 DataLab 详解
- 如何使用 pyqt 实现 Groove 音乐播放器
- 如何使用 Vue3 和 element-plus 实现图片上传组件
- 如何使用 Vue3 实现文章目录功能
- 如何在 Vue3 中处理 img 标签图片无法加载的问题
- 如何处理 SSD 神经网络在小目标检测数据集上 mAP 和置信度较低的问题
- 如何在 IDEA 中配置 Easy Code 的 MybatisPlus 实体类模板